BOSSIER CITY, LA- BPCC defeated the Baton Rouge Capitals 124-56 in a record-breaking performance. Saturday's 68-point victory broke the school record for largest margin of victory in school history, topping a record set in the first game of the 2022-23 campaign.

The Cavaliers finished the game with seven players in double figures. Christian Caldwell led all scorers with 26 points. He added 12 rebounds for his third double-double of the season. Damani Claxton led BPCC with 6 assists also scoring 17 points while shooting 8-10 from the field.

Kendrick Delahoussaye, Elijah Beard, and Jon'Quarius McGhee finished the contest with 14, 14, and 11 points respectively. Both Logan Turner (14 points, 11 rebounds) and Hugo Clarkin (10 points, 11 rebounds) registered double-doubles.

The Cavaliers (8-5) resume Region XIV play next Wednesday against Coastal Bend College (8-6) at LSUS. Tip-off is scheduled for 2pm.
